Kahlua-Cinnamon Brownies
1/4 cup semisweet chocolate chips
1/4 cup butter
1/4 cup Kahlua
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 cup unsweetened cocoa
1 teaspoon cinnamon -- ground
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ons brown sugar -- packed
1 large egg
Cooking spray
1 teaspoon granulated sugar
Preheat oven to 350.
Combine chocolate chips and butter in a small saucepan; place over medium-low heat, and cook until chocolate melts. Remove from heat; stir in Kahlua and vanilla.
Combine flour and next four ingredients in a medium bowl.
Beat brown sugar and egg in a large bowl at low speed of a mixer until blended. Add chocolate mixture; mix well. Add flour mixture, beating until smooth. Pour batter into an 8 inch square pan coated with cooking spray. Bake at 350 for 25 minutes or until a wooden pick inserted in center comes out clean. Remove from oven; sprinkle with sugar. Cool in pan on wire rack.
Per serving: 108 Calories (kcal); 4.1g Total Fat; (34% calories from fat); 1.5g Protein; 16.5g Carbohydrate; 13mg Cholesterol; 93mg Sodium
